On Mon, Jan 11, 2016 at 5:53 PM, Joe Stringer <j...@ovn.org> wrote: > Broadly, for the conntrack and ip_fragment backport in the OVS tree, we have > until now depended on a macro to include the entire backport based on kernel > version. Any kernel that the backport is compiled against from version v3.10 > up > to v4.3 ends up using the backported version of all functions, rather than > making use of the upstream functions as much as possible. > > This approach is a little different from what the remainder of the OVS > backport > code does, where upstream code is used as much as possible. Particularly with > future kernels, it is better for us to rely on the upstream functionality > rather than always backporting the version in the tree. > > In future we anticipate different combinations of this functionality being > backported into distribution kernels, which makes these version checks less > reliable for finding the actual functionality available in the host kernel. > > This series removes all of the existing version checks in the > conntrack/fragment backport code in favour of checks for individual functions. > I propose backporting these to branch-2.5 as well, to make it more likely that > the v2.5 release will continue to work with updated distribution kernels as > they are released (or at least, less work to fix it later). > Overall I like this series.
